Оголошення масиву * 1 бал a=[1,2,3,4,5,6] a=(1,2,3,4,5,6) a=(1..6) of real; a=['1','2','3','4','5','6'} Як правильно оголошувати порожній масив * 1 бал a=[ ] a=(1..100) orf real a=() a=None Яку функцію виконує команда len(s)* 1 бал змінює значення елементів підраховує кількість елементів у масиві визначає довжину масиву (кількість елементів) Після виконання інструкцій: >>>a1=[21,40,63,51,2] >>>len(a1) буде отримано: * 1 бал 4 2 5 [21,40,63,51,2] Метод append у списках:* 1 бал додає об’єкт у кінець списку додає об’єкт у початок списку додає об’єкт у довільне місце списку Метод pop у списках:* 1 бал видаляє перший елемент із списку видаляє із списку елемент за вказаними індексами видаляє із списку довільний елемент видаляє останній елемент із списку Після виконання інструкцій: >>>for i in range (4) : print (i.end=" ") буде отримано: * 1 бал 0 1 2 3 4 4 1 2 3 4 0 1 2 3 Дано a = ["Python розробив", "1991"] Що буде результатом, якщо виконати команди: a.insert (0, "Мову") a.append ("році") print (a) * 1 бал ['Мову', 'Python розробив', 'у', '1991',] [ 'Python розробив', 'у', '1991', 'році'] ['Мову', 'Python розробив', 'у', '1991', 'році'] [ 'Python розробив', , 'Мову','у''1991', 'році'] Який елемент масиву буде виведено на екран a=[1,2,3,4,5] for i in range (5): print(a[2]) * 1 бал 1 2 3 4 Потрібно заповнити масив саме так: X = [1 3 5 7 9 11] Який оператор треба помістити в тіло циклу замість трьох крапок? X = [0]*6 for k in range(6): ... 1 бал X[k] = k X[k] = 2*k X[k] = 2*k - 1 X[k] = 2*k + 1 X[k] = 2*(k + 1) Номер найбільшого елемента списку maxim визначається командою * 1 бал spysok.index(max(spysok)) maxim.index(max(maxim)) maxim.index('max') maxim.append(k) Що буде результатом виконання програмного коду: b=[1,5,4,3,2] b.sort() b.reverse() print(b) * 1 бал [5, 4, 3, 2, 1] [1, 2, 3, 4, 5] [1,5,4,3,2] [2,5,4,3,1]
Ответы
1. Правильний спосіб оголошення масиву це `a=[1,2,3,4,5,6]`.
2. Порожній масив можна оголосити як `a=[]`.
3. Команда `len(s)` змінює довжину масиву (кількість елементів) і повертає цю довжину.
4. Після виконання інструкцій ви отримаєте вивід `5`, оскільки `len(a1)` показує кількість елементів у масиві `a1`.
5. Метод `append` у списках додає об'єкт у кінець списку.
6. Метод `pop` у списках видаляє останній елемент із списку.
7. Після виконання циклу `for i in range(4): print(i, end=" ")` ви отримаєте вивід `0 1 2 3`.
8. Результат виконання команд буде таким: `['Мову', 'Python розробив', '1991', 'році']`.
9. У цьому коді буде виведено `3` чотири рази, оскільки `a[2]` вказує на третій елемент (з індексом 2) масиву `a`, який має значення `3`.
10. Щоб заповнити масив `X` так, як ви хочете, треба використовувати оператор `X[k] = 2*k + 1`.
11. Номер найбільшого елемента списку `maxim` визначається командою `maxim.index(max(maxim))`.
12. Результат виконання програмного коду буде `[5, 4, 3, 2, 1]`, оскільки спочатку список `b` сортується за зростанням, а потім перевертається за допомогою `reverse()`.